Quality, creativity and sustainability are at the heart of every dining experience at Trillium Restaurant. Showcasing locally inspired, regionally sourced menu items in an upscale yet approachable atmosphere located in downtown Boise. Open daily until 10:00pm. Serving breakfast, lunch, dinner and special events. Private dining room, and seasonal outdoor dining options also available.
